Zscaler finds autonomous AI agents vulnerable to prompt injection

Zscaler has discovered that autonomous AI agents are vulnerable to prompt injection attacks. In a recent test, the security firm found that several major large language models could be tricked into bypassing their safety protocols through carefully crafted prompts. This vulnerability, known as an Insecure Plugin Interaction (IPI) trap, could allow malicious actors to exploit AI systems. AI
